man and to think the frase "dont feed the trolls" used to be popular like 2 decades ago, now people think they must respond to every comment and video that criticise them
I think it's because "feeding the trolls" in the 2000s meant arguing in comment sections or some Facebook page with zero benefit and almost no audience. Now that it's monetized and part of the spectacle, people can keep pulling the slot lever (Post button) hopping their opponent slips up and they can clip/screenshot it and go "See?! I told you he was ______" and try to leverage that into more internet fame.
Even if they don’t slip up, simply going to their page, watching the video, dropping a bunch of comments, all that makes the algorithm go “mmm yes much engagement push this content creator higher in the feed.” It’s why I just avoid reactionary content pages/channels, besides not giving me agita I know me going there and arguing with them just rewards them, regardless of how wrong they are.
